99050014073035662780023
Barcode
Odd
99050014073035662780023 is odd
Previous odd number is 99050014073035662780021
Next odd number is 99050014073035662780025
Hexadecimal
Binary
10100111110011000001100010011111000011111010110111100111111110110011001110111
Cubed
971770306832601150332222352423581222394190719521244308395256431872167